Americans Tap $25 Billion in Home Equity show art Americans Tap $25 Billion in Home Equity

Real Estate News: Real Estate Investing Podcast

In this episode of Real Estate News for Investors, Kathy Fettke dives into a major trend in housing finance: Americans tapped nearly $25 billion in home equity during Q1 2025 — the strongest start to the year since the 2008 housing boom. Fueled by falling HELOC rates and rising homeowner confidence, second-lien mortgage volume surged 22% year over year. With over $17.6 trillion in total home equity — and $11.5 trillion considered tappable — the opportunity for real estate investors and homeowners is massive. Real Estate News Brief: U.S. Credit Downgrade, Debt Crisis, and Bond Activity show art Real Estate News Brief: U.S. Credit Downgrade, Debt Crisis, and Bond Activity

Real Estate News: Real Estate Investing Podcast

The U.S. national debt has surpassed $36 trillion, prompting Moody’s to downgrade America’s credit rating and setting off a sharp selloff in stocks and bonds. Treasury yields are spiking, with the 30-year hitting 5.13% and the 10-year above 4.6%, signaling a shift toward higher interest rates across the economy—from mortgages to consumer loans. Housing Inventory Surges, Yet Buyers Wait on Lower Rates show art Housing Inventory Surges, Yet Buyers Wait on Lower Rates

Real Estate News: Real Estate Investing Podcast

Housing inventory is surging across the U.S., with new listings up over 11% and total active listings rising more than 30% year-over-year. But despite more homes hitting the market, many buyers are still on the sidelines—held back by high mortgage rates and ongoing affordability concerns. Bond Yields Jump After Moody’s Downgrades U.S. Credit Rating show art Bond Yields Jump After Moody’s Downgrades U.S. Credit Rating

Real Estate News: Real Estate Investing Podcast

US credit downgrades are back in the spotlight as Moody’s lowers the U.S. rating from Aaa to Aa1 for the first time since 1949. In today’s episode, Kathy Fettke breaks down what this means for bond markets, long-term Treasury yields, and most importantly—mortgage rates. With the 30-year Treasury briefly topping 5%, investors and homebuyers alike are wondering: are borrowing costs headed even higher?
